Summary: | GCC with gcj use flag has incorrect paths for certain gcj-dependent .la files | ||
---|---|---|---|
Product: | Gentoo Linux | Reporter: | Andrew Udvare <audvare> |
Component: | [OLD] Core system | Assignee: | Gentoo Toolchain Maintainers <toolchain> |
Status: | RESOLVED DUPLICATE | ||
Severity: | major | CC: | chuck.wegrzyn, frares, zblakany |
Priority: | High | ||
Version: | unspecified | ||
Hardware: | All | ||
OS: | Linux | ||
Whiteboard: | |||
Package list: | Runtime testing required: | --- | |
Attachments: |
lib-org-w3c-dom.la patch for AMD64
lib-org-xml-sax.la patch for AMD64 only libgcjawt.la patch for AMD64 only libgij.la patch for AMD64 only libgij.la patch for AMD64 only |
Description
Andrew Udvare
2008-05-01 17:44:05 UTC
Created attachment 151545 [details, diff]
lib-org-w3c-dom.la patch for AMD64
Created attachment 151547 [details, diff]
lib-org-xml-sax.la patch for AMD64 only
Created attachment 151548 [details, diff]
libgcjawt.la patch for AMD64 only
Created attachment 151549 [details, diff]
libgij.la patch for AMD64 only
Created attachment 151551 [details, diff]
libgij.la patch for AMD64 only
same problem here, on an i686, but all files and links are using full path: # revdep-rebuild -p ... Checking dynamic linking consistency... broken /usr/lib/gcc/i686-pc-linux-gnu/4.1.2/libgcjawt.la (requires /usr/lib/lib-gnu-java-awt-peer-gtk.la) broken /usr/lib/gcc/i686-pc-linux-gnu/4.1.2/libgij.la (requires /usr/lib/libgcj.la) done. (/root/.revdep-rebuild.3_rebuild) ... is this reaay a Gentoo bug or a GCC bug? *** Bug 232316 has been marked as a duplicate of this bug. *** Ni! This is a duplicate of #125728 . I can't mark it as such, so if I'm right I suggest someone does that. But don't expect a fix, this has been around since 2006, produced over 100 comments, over 100 votes, and an acceptable solution is yet to be presented. As I understand, what would be acceptable is to have the files created with the correct paths, not fixing the paths later. ~~ *** This bug has been marked as a duplicate of bug 125728 *** |